Cooling Holes in Polymer Spur Gears: A Critical Analysis of Heat Dissipation Benefits and Mesh Stiffness Penalties

open access: yesJournal of Applied Polymer Science, Volume 143, Issue 38, October 10, 2026.
Cooling holes provide a simple passive cooling strategy for polymer spur gears, reducing maximum operating temperature by up to 9.39% while introducing a measurable gear mesh stiffness penalty. A validated response‐surface model reveals how hole size and location govern this thermal–mechanical trade‐off, enabling design optimization for thermally and ...

Beyond PEG: Emerging Polymer Lipid Alternatives for Lipid Nanoparticle (LNP) Formulations

open access: yesAdvanced Science, Volume 13, Issue 50, 7 September 2026.
This review discusses recent advances in PEG‐alternative LNP designs, including non‐PEG polymers, zwitterionic lipids, and polypeptides. It evaluates how surface‐engineering chemistry influences LNP formation and biological behavior, and highlights current limitations and opportunities of PEG‐alternative LNPs.
